This paper presents a direct approach to the synthesis of a general Chebyshev coupled resonator filter with a frequency variant complex load. The new approach is based on the power wave renormalization of admittance parameters of a matched filter with a complex load to unitary load. This paper presents a direct synthesis approach for general Chebyshev filters terminated by a frequency-dependent complex load at one port. The new approach is based on the fact that the polynomial functions for filter synthesis are composed for any matched loads. A novel hybrid technique for synthesis of N-tuplets microwave coupled-resonator filter is proposed in this paper. This new approach only requires little numerical optimization. The original coupling matrix is first transformed to a midway structure, which consists of two sub matrices cascaded by a resonator.
